Valid options are:<p> -C num <br> The class for which threshold is determined. Valid values are: 1, 2 (for first and second classes, respectively), 3 (for whichever class is least frequent), 4 (for whichever class value is most  frequent), and 5 (for the first class named any of "yes","pos(itive)", "1", or method 3 if no matches). (default 3). <p> -W classname <br> Specify the full class name of classifier to perform cross-validation selection on.<p> -X num <br>  Number of folds used for cross validation. If just a hold-out set is used, this determines the size of the hold-out set (default 3).<p> -R integer <br> Sets whether confidence range correction is applied. This can be used to ensure the confidences range from 0 to 1. Use 0 for no range correction, 1 for correction based on the min/max values seen during threshold  selection (default 0).<p> -S seed <br> Random number seed (default 1).<p> -E integer <br> Sets the evaluation mode.
